Description
Describe the bug
Older versions of wireshark and winpcap can capture traffic for a VPN adapter Citrix provides with their Citrix Gateway product, the newer versions show the adapter as being selectable but it captures no traffic using npcap
To Reproduce
Steps to reproduce the behavior:
- Use Wireshark Version 4.2.5 (v4.2.5-0-g4aa814ac25a1) and Npcap version 1.78
- Run as administrator
- Select the Citrix Virtual Adapter to capture traffic
- Observe a lack of packets being captured
- Use Wireshark Version 4.0.8 and winpcap 4.1.3
- run as administrator
- Select the citrix virtual adapter to capture traffic
- observe traffic captured
Expected behavior
Traffic should be displayed and captured in the newer versions of wireshark and npcap
